Code P1287 Honda Description

The P1287 Honda trouble code specifically refers to a fault detected in the Rocker Arm Oil Pressure Switch Circuit, indicating that the voltage in this circuit is higher than the specified threshold. The rocker arm oil pressure switch is a crucial component in the vehicle's engine system, responsible for monitoring the oil pressure in the rocker arm assembly. When the oil pressure is too high, it can lead to issues such as valve train damage, engine knocking, reduced performance, and even engine failure if left unaddressed.

Common Causes of P1287 Honda

  1. Faulty rocker arm oil pressure switch
  2. Damaged wiring or connectors in the circuit
  3. Low engine oil levels
  4. Malfunctioning oil pressure sensor
  5. Engine overheating

Symptoms of P1287 Honda

  1. Engine misfires
  2. Rough idling
  3. Loss of power
  4. Stalling
  5. Illuminated check engine light

How to Fix P1287 Honda

  1. Begin by diagnosing the root cause of the high voltage in the rocker arm oil pressure switch circuit using a diagnostic scanner.
  2. Inspect the rocker arm oil pressure switch, wiring, and connectors for any signs of damage or corrosion. Replace any faulty components as needed.
  3. Check the engine oil level and quality, ensuring it is at the correct level and clean. Top up or replace the engine oil if necessary.
  4. Test the oil pressure sensor to confirm its functionality and replace it if it is malfunctioning.
  5. Clear the trouble code from the vehicle's computer using a diagnostic scanner and test drive the vehicle to ensure the issue has been resolved.

Cost to Fix P1287 Honda

The typical repair costs for addressing a P1287 Honda trouble code can range from $150 to $400, depending on the specific cause of the issue and the cost of parts and labor. It is important to note that diagnosis time and labor rates at auto repair shops can vary, with hourly rates typically ranging between $80 and $150. Factors such as location, vehicle make and model, and engine type can also impact the overall repair costs.
